Role Overview
We are looking for a Senior Consultant, Automation Discovery who will take the lead in identifying, shaping, and prioritizing automation opportunities across multiple business units. This role is ideal for someone with a technical foundation in automation, who thrives in conversations with business stakeholders, understands processes deeply, and can translate complexity into clear, actionable recommendations.
This is not a development role, it is about discovery, process excellence, pipeline building, and stakeholder engagement. You will be one of the primary drivers of our automation strategy by building a strong, high‑quality pipeline for our developers.
Key Responsibilities:
- Discovery & Pipeline Ownership:
- Lead end‑to‑end discovery sessions with SMEs across diverse business units.
- Procure and maintain a high‑quality automation pipeline for RPA, low‑code, reporting, AI solutions, etc.
- Evaluate process complexity, feasibility, and ROI for each opportunity.
- Identify, assess, and document automation opportunities aligned to business goals.
- Process Improvement:
- Analyze and map current‑state processes through interviews, walkthroughs, and documentation review.
- Identify process inefficiencies and propose optimization or standardization improvements.
- Challenge outdated assumptions and guide teams toward leaner, more scalable processes.
- Stakeholder Engagement & Communication:
- Clearly explain what automation is, when it should be applied, and which technologies are best suited.
- Facilitate workshops, interviews, and alignment sessions with business and technical partners.
- Communicate findings, recommendations, and next steps in a simple, structured, and compelling way.
- Requirements Gathering & Hand‑Off:
- Translate optimized processes into clear business requirements.
- Partner closely with delivery leads and developers to ensure smooth transition into definition and design.
- Support creation of documentation such as PDDs, opportunity assessments, and prioritization artifacts.
Qualifications
- Background in automation, RPA, low‑code, consulting, or systems/process analysis.
- Strong understanding of automation concepts, capabilities, and solution types.
- Ability to think through process logic, decision points, and exceptions.
- Comfortable identifying feasibility constraints and key risk areas.
- Tool‑agnostic mindset
